As an Executive Director, Credit Card Data Owner in the Credit Card Data & Analytics team, you will be accountable for all data in the Credit Card product that is created, provisioned, or consumed to support strategic business objectives, analytics, operations, and reporting. You will coordinate Card’s sourcing and use of data across domains, drive data strategy for key programs, and ensure data quality and protection. You’ll serve as a member of the product leadership team, partnering with Product, Technology, and Analytics leaders to deliver business value and mitigate data risks.

You will act as a subject matter expert, connecting data providers and consumers, and ensuring business data is understood, fit for purpose, and integrated into analytics platforms. You’ll be responsible for identifying and mitigating data risks throughout the data lifecycle, maintaining compliance with firmwide policies and standards, and building strong relationships with stakeholders across the organization.

Job responsibilities

  • Define and execute a strategy for the development and delivery of product data to support business objectives, analytics, operations, and reporting
  • Drive understanding and use of data across business lines through partnerships with Product Owners, analytics leads, and business process owners
  • Provide subject matter expertise on data content and usage within the product and business area
  • Identify and prioritize critical data, ensuring it is well-documented, classified, and controlled with metadata
  • Support Data & Analytics leads by identifying data for integration into analytics platforms for projects such as machine learning and AI
  • Establish and coordinate data quality requirements, influencing resources to deliver accuracy, completeness, and timeliness. Prioritize and resolve data issues to maintain data consumer trust
  • Direct the development of processes to identify, monitor, and mitigate data risks, including protection, retention, storage, use, and quality
  • Ensure compliance with firmwide policies, standards, and procedures for data integrity and protection
  • Build and maintain relationships with data delivery partners and consumers, including senior leaders in Business, Technology, Analytics, Operations, and Risk
  • Drive teams toward execution milestones, manage risks and inefficiencies, and ensure successful delivery
  • Demonstrate governance by tracking workstreams, KPIs, deliverables, risks, and status. Manage direct or matrixed staff to execute data-related tasks
